Hi,

I've been having a problem installing programs lately. I built a new PC and have been using it fine until recently, almost anything that is on a disc or from a disc image won't install. For example I've been trying to install a game, when the installer says that a file is corrupt on the disc. I then make an ISO image of the disc and it still has the errors. I borrowed a friend's disc and it gives the same error, I copy the files to my HDD and run it from there and get the error. I've tried this with other games too and it either doesn't install due to file corruption errors, or when the game trys to update it says there is a file that isn't exactly as it should be. I even had a backup ISO image from my old PC that ran fine, and on the new one it keeps thinking the files are corrupt!
I've run the Windows Vista memory test on my RAM, with no errors, I ran the SeaTools diagnostic on my hard drives and no errors. I've tried using both Vista and XP and they both do the same thing. I'm convinced its a hardware problem, because I still get the error after loading the fail safe settings in BIOS and then reinstalling Windows, and different copies of the disc/ISO will have an error in the same place.
Does anyone know how to fix this or what the problem is?
